Seventeen-year-old Lucas struggles to maintain his emotional stability when faced with significant changes. His brother's move to Paris and his mother’s constant presence create a turbulent environment. As his equilibrium is disrupted, he finds himself lost in a wilderness of emotions, yearning to regain control and rediscover hope and love amidst the challenging circumstances.

Location

Chambéry, Paris

The film is set in Chambéry, a picturesque mountain town known for its history and proximity to the Alps, and in Paris, the vibrant capital of France renowned for its art, culture, and architecture. The contrasting settings reflect Lucas's journey from rural comfort to urban exploration. The locations play a crucial role in shaping the emotional and physical landscape of the characters.

Main Characters – Winter Boy (2023)

Meet the key characters of Winter Boy (2023), with detailed profiles, motivations, and roles in the plot. Understand their emotional journeys and what they reveal about the film’s deeper themes.

Lucas (Vincent Lacoste)

A 17-year-old student wrestling with grief, identity, and emotional turmoil. He is sensitive, introspective, and searching for belonging, often struggling to articulate his feelings but deeply yearning for connection.

Isabelle (Juliette Binoche)

Lucas’s mother, who is caught between mourning her husband and supporting her son. She exhibits strength, empathy, and vulnerability as she navigates her own grief and fosters healing within her family.

Quentin (Paul Kircher)

Lucas's older brother, a talented artist and family mediator. He embodies understanding and emotional depth, providing support while grappling with his own feelings of loss and love.

Lilio (Ewan Kepoa Falé)

A sensitive and charismatic artist living in Paris, who connects emotionally with Lucas. Their friendship explores themes of love, vulnerability, and self-expression, often tinged with unspoken longing.

Major Themes – Winter Boy (2023)

Explore the central themes of Winter Boy (2023), from psychological, social, and emotional dimensions to philosophical messages. Understand what the film is really saying beneath the surface.

🌱 Grief & Healing

The movie centers on Lucas's intense experience with loss following his father’s death and his subsequent journey through grief, mental health struggles, and eventual acceptance. It portrays the complex process of healing, highlighting the importance of family support, self-expression, and resilience in overcoming emotional trauma.

🎭 Identity & Self-Discovery

Lucas's exploration of his sexuality, emotional boundaries, and personal aspirations is a core theme. The film delves into his quest for authenticity amid societal and familial expectations, emphasizing the importance of self-acceptance and love.
